Five Idaho State University Honors Program undergraduates will present research at the Western Regional Honors Conference hosted by Montana State University March 29-31.
Those students include communications major Madeleine Coles, political science major Kayla Parnin, anthropology major Joseph Effingham, geosciences major Emily Chojnacky and management major Daniel Heithoff. They were all selected to give oral or poster presentations at the conference. Read More

The Idaho State University Department of Physics will host a regional Science Olympiad on Saturday, March 30, from 8 a.m. to 1:30 pm in the ISU Physical Science Building on the corner of Eighth Avenue and Carter Street on the ISU campus.
